Extended Islands Of Tractability For Parsimony Haplotyping

Rudolf Fleischer,Jiong Guo,Rolf Niedermeier,Johannes Uhlmann,Yihui Wang,Mathias Weller,Xi Wu
DOI: https://doi.org/10.1007/978-3-642-13509-5_20
2010-01-01
Abstract:Parsimony haplotyping is the problem of finding a smallest size set of haplotypes that can explain a given set of genotypes. The problem is NP-hard, and many heuristic and approximation algorithms as well as polynomial-time solvable special cases have been discovered. We propose improved fixed-parameter tractability results with respect to the parameter "size of the target haplotype set" k by presenting an O* (k(4k))-time algorithm. This also applies to the practically important constrained case, where we can only use haplotypes from a given set. Furthermore, we show that the problem becomes polynomial-time solvable if the given set of genotypes is complete, i.e., contains all possible genotypes that can be explained by the set of haplotypes.
What problem does this paper attempt to address?